The Basics: Comfort and Flexibility

When it comes to selecting your indoor skydiving outfit, remember that comfort and flexibility are key. You want clothing that allows freedom of movement while minimizing any potential discomfort caused by wind resistance or harness straps.

Fabrics:

Opt for lightweight materials such as spandex or nylon blends that offer both durability and stretchiness. Avoid loose-fitting clothes made from heavy fabrics like denim or thick cotton since they may restrict movement and hinder your ability to fully enjoy the experience.

Tops:

Choose a well-fitted t-shirt or sports top that won’t ride up during flight. Go for moisture-wicking materials to keep you dry even if you break a sweat due to adrenaline rush or warmer temperatures inside the facility.

Bottoms:

Consider wearing athletic shorts or leggings which allow unrestricted leg movement when performing mid-air maneuvers within the flight chamber.

Avoid Loose Items: Safety First!

While dressing comfortably is important, ensuring safety should be your top priority when gearing up for indoor skydiving. Loose items can pose hazards in high-speed airflow environments; hence it’s crucial to secure them properly before taking off.

Jewelry:

Leave behind any valuable jewelry pieces at home and remove all accessories such as necklaces, bracelets, rings, or earrings that could get caught on equipment or cause injury. Simple studs or small rings are generally acceptable, but it’s advisable to check with the facility beforehand.

Hair:

For those with long hair, tying it back in a ponytail or bun is highly recommended. This prevents your hair from obstructing your vision during flight and avoids potential entanglement with safety gear.

Footwear:

Most indoor skydiving facilities require participants to wear closed-toe shoes for safety reasons. Opt for well-fitting athletic sneakers that provide good ankle support and won’t come off easily during the activity.

The Right Fit: Sizing Matters

Having clothes that fit properly not only helps you move freely but also ensures your safety and comfort throughout the experience. Pay attention to sizing when choosing what to wear for indoor skydiving.

Sizing Tips:

Make sure your clothing fits snugly without being too tight or restrictive. Loose outfits can create excess drag, while overly tight apparel may limit movement and impede proper airflow around your body inside the wind tunnel.

Dressing for the Environment

Understanding the environmental conditions inside an indoor skydiving facility will enable you to dress accordingly and enhance your overall experience.

Temperature Control:

Indoor skydiving venues typically maintain controlled environments where temperature can vary depending on various factors such as location, season, and altitude settings of their vertical wind tunnels. Dress in layers so you can adjust according to personal preferences while maintaining comfort throughout different parts of the session.

Avoid Baggy Clothing:

Avoid wearing baggy clothing as loose fabric may affect stability by catching air currents more readily than form-fitting attire does inside the wind tunnel chamber.
